Mortgage borrowers 'should use a broker'

Those wanting to take out a mortgage should use a whole-of-market broker to find them the best deal, despite the credit crunch, it has been claimed.

Donna Werbner, writing for Fool.co.uk, explained that a broker will have the time to research every single deal available for potential borrower and some lenders offer special deals to consumers through intermediaries.

Brokers can also offer potential borrowers advice, meaning that those taking out a mortgage can benefit from guidance on what issues to prioritise - for example flexibility, payment size - and what is less important, she continued.

They are also able to help out with the application process, especially when deals are announced and then withdrawn within days because of a high take-up rate, according to Fool.co.uk.

"Your broker is always on your side, battling with lenders on your behalf," Ms Werbner added.

Earlier in the month, the Financial Services Authority shut down a mortgage broker as part of an ongoing campaign to protect consumers.
